Rekha wowed guests at Aadar Jain's wedding by re-wearing her elegant kanjivaram black silk saree which she had worn more than 20 years ago at the premiere of 'Black. Sporting vibrant pink and gold borders, she accessorized with heavy jewelry for the occasion.

Ritham Bhattacharjee criticized IndiGo Airlines for a 5-hour flight delay and unprofessional behavior from the crew, mentioning the inadequate compensation of chips and a cookie. He urged the airline to improve customer service. IndiGo responded with an apology and explained the delay was due to adverse weather conditions.

A Bengaluru techie, Atul Subhash, died by suicide, leaving a note alleging harassment by his wife, her family, and a judge. He detailed marital discord and legal battles. His family demands justice and action against the accused, raising concerns about corruption within the legal system. Police are investigating the allegations.
Punjab Kings face a setback as Lockie Ferguson is likely out for the remainder of IPL 2025 due to a serious left thigh injury sustained against Sunrisers Hyderabad. Fast bowling coach James Hopes confirmed Ferguson's indefinite absence, creating a void in Punjab's pace attack. The team will now consider replacements like Xavier Bartlett, Azmatullah Omarzai, Vijaykumar Vyshak, and Yash Thakur.
Sunil Gavaskar declined to compare fellow batting legends Sachin Tendulkar and Virat Kohli, attributing such comparisons to a subcontinent habit. He emphasized the differences in eras and playing conditions, making such comparisons illogical and unnecessary.

A historic place of worship belonging to the minority Ahmadi community in Sialkot's Daska was completely demolished by local authorities in Punjab. The demolition was conducted despite the community’s compliance with a government notice. The action faced backlash, with many accusing the administration of targeting the Ahmadi community. This event is part of ongoing persecutions faced by Ahmadis.
A petition has been filed at Indore High Court to halt the transportation of Union Carbide waste to Pithampur, citing potential health risks. The petitioners call for a judicial committee to assess the impact and have raised concerns about the lack of public consultation and potential hazards to local residents and the environment.
The Embassy of India in Bangkok has issued an emergency helpline for Indian nationals in Thailand following a powerful earthquake in Myanmar that impacted the region. The embassy is coordinating with Thai authorities and no incidents involving Indian citizens have been reported yet. Prime Minister Modi expressed readiness to assist affected nations.
Delhi Capitals, led by Axar Patel, chose to bowl first after winning the toss against Royal Challengers Bengaluru. Faf du Plessis replaced Samir Rizvi in Delhi's lineup, while Bengaluru remained unchanged. Axar mentioned KL Rahul would bat in the middle order and emphasized the importance of both spinners and fast bowlers in their bowling strategy.
